Output 8cbb38aaa5afbfd941301140b0e7830c7003cde74d2ae78fc1de9dc00974e8a7:2

value
601938
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76f1c869d2438537d6b694f06b3bb286ad14033c OP_EQUAL
address
3CXwJYihg6ucNy4G1fYZmLLSMSL32K2Lvj
transaction
8cbb38aaa5afbfd941301140b0e7830c7003cde74d2ae78fc1de9dc00974e8a7
confirmations
280039
spent
true